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D

Detalhes bibliográficos
Autor(a) principal: Silva, Rômulo Vieira Da
Data de Publicação: 2014
Tipo de documento: Trabalho de conclusão de curso
Idioma: por
Título da fonte: Repositório Universitário da Ânima (RUNA)
Texto Completo: https://repositorio.animaeducacao.com.br/handle/ANIMA/11446
Resumo: Pessoas que trabalham com o desenvolvimento de software devem se preocupar em não apenas escrever código que funciona e resolva o problema, mas também deve se preocupar em escrever código seja entendido, mantido e reutilizável, principalmente por outras pessoas. Para contribuir com essa intenção, existem os padrões de projeto, que são, basicamente, o resultado da experiência de outros programadores compilada em catálogos. Este trabalho tem como principal objetivo exemplificar de maneira prática os 23 padrões de projeto de desenvolvimento de software presentes no catálogo publicado no livro Design Patterns:Elements of Reusable Object-Oriented Software. Para contextualizar e utilizar uma especificação real foi selecionada a especificação do Conselho Nacional de Arquivos (CONARQ) para sistemas informatizados de gestão arquivística de documentos (SIGAD). Devido a grande quantidade de requisitos presentes na especificação, foram utilizados na produção dos exemplos, apenas os requisitos dados como obrigatórios pela especificação.
id Ânima_4202cf910278a1649f920385c45eaa98
oai_identifier_str oai:repositorio.animaeducacao.com.br:ANIMA/11446
network_acronym_str Ânima
network_name_str Repositório Universitário da Ânima (RUNA)
repository_id_str
spelling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GADPadrões de projetoGestão arquivísticaPessoas que trabalham com o desenvolvimento de software devem se preocupar em não apenas escrever código que funciona e resolva o problema, mas também deve se preocupar em escrever código seja entendido, mantido e reutilizável, principalmente por outras pessoas. Para contribuir com essa intenção, existem os padrões de projeto, que são, basicamente, o resultado da experiência de outros programadores compilada em catálogos. Este trabalho tem como principal objetivo exemplificar de maneira prática os 23 padrões de projeto de desenvolvimento de software presentes no catálogo publicado no livro Design Patterns:Elements of Reusable Object-Oriented Software. Para contextualizar e utilizar uma especificação real foi selecionada a especificação do Conselho Nacional de Arquivos (CONARQ) para sistemas informatizados de gestão arquivística de documentos (SIGAD). Devido a grande quantidade de requisitos presentes na especificação, foram utilizados na produção dos exemplos, apenas os requisitos dados como obrigatórios pela especificação.Hauck, Jean Carlos RossaSilva, Rômulo Vieira Da2016-11-25T16:11:30Z2020-11-29T06:56:18Z2016-11-25T16:11:30Z2020-11-29T06:56:18Z2014info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/bachelorThesis115 f.application/pdfapplication/pdfhttps://repositorio.animaeducacao.com.br/handle/ANIMA/11446Engenharia de Projetos de Software - FlorianópolisFlorianópolisporreponame:Repositório Universitário da Ânima (RUNA)instname:Ânima Educaçãoinstacron:Ânimainfo:eu-repo/semantics/openAccess2020-12-02T08:41:07Zoai:repositorio.animaeducacao.com.br:ANIMA/11446Repositório InstitucionalPRIhttps://repositorio.animaeducacao.com.br/oai/requestcontato@animaeducacao.com.bropendoar:2020-12-02T08:41:07Repositório Universitário da Ânima (RUNA) - Ânima Educaçãofalse
dc.title.none.fl_str_mv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
title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
spellingShingle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
Silva, Rômulo Vieira Da
Padrões de projeto
Gestão arquivística
title_short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
title_full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
title_fullStr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
title_full_unstemmed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
title_sort Exemplo de aplicação dos padrões de projeto GOF para a especificação de SIGAD
author Silva, Rômulo Vieira Da
author_facet Silva, Rômulo Vieira Da
author_role author
dc.contributor.none.fl_str_mv Hauck, Jean Carlos Rossa
dc.contributor.author.fl_str_mv Silva, Rômulo Vieira Da
dc.subject.por.fl_str_mv Padrões de projeto
Gestão arquivística
topic Padrões de projeto
Gestão arquivística
description Pessoas que trabalham com o desenvolvimento de software devem se preocupar em não apenas escrever código que funciona e resolva o problema, mas também deve se preocupar em escrever código seja entendido, mantido e reutilizável, principalmente por outras pessoas. Para contribuir com essa intenção, existem os padrões de projeto, que são, basicamente, o resultado da experiência de outros programadores compilada em catálogos. Este trabalho tem como principal objetivo exemplificar de maneira prática os 23 padrões de projeto de desenvolvimento de software presentes no catálogo publicado no livro Design Patterns:Elements of Reusable Object-Oriented Software. Para contextualizar e utilizar uma especificação real foi selecionada a especificação do Conselho Nacional de Arquivos (CONARQ) para sistemas informatizados de gestão arquivística de documentos (SIGAD). Devido a grande quantidade de requisitos presentes na especificação, foram utilizados na produção dos exemplos, apenas os requisitos dados como obrigatórios pela especificação.
publishDate 2014
dc.date.none.fl_str_mv 2014
2016-11-25T16:11:30Z
2016-11-25T16:11:30Z
2020-11-29T06:56:18Z
2020-11-29T06:56:18Z
dc.type.status.fl_str_mv info:eu-repo/semantics/publishedVersion
dc.type.driver.fl_str_mv info:eu-repo/semantics/bachelorThesis
format bachelorThesis
status_str publishedVersion
dc.identifier.uri.fl_str_mv https://repositorio.animaeducacao.com.br/handle/ANIMA/11446
url https://repositorio.animaeducacao.com.br/handle/ANIMA/11446
dc.language.iso.fl_str_mv por
language por
dc.relation.none.fl_str_mv Engenharia de Projetos de Software - Florianópolis
dc.rights.driver.fl_str_mv info:eu-repo/semantics/openAccess
eu_rights_str_mv openAccess
dc.format.none.fl_str_mv 115 f.
application/pdf
application/pdf
dc.coverage.none.fl_str_mv Florianópolis
dc.source.none.fl_str_mv reponame:Repositório Universitário da Ânima (RUNA)
instname:Ânima Educação
instacron:Ânima
instname_str Ânima Educação
instacron_str Ânima
institution Ânima
reponame_str Repositório Universitário da Ânima (RUNA)
collection Repositório Universitário da Ânima (RUNA)
repository.name.fl_str_mv Repositório Universitário da Ânima (RUNA) - Ânima Educação
repository.mail.fl_str_mv contato@animaeducacao.com.br
_version_ 1767415859212451840